软件项目的成本管理是确保项目在预定预算和时间内顺利完成的关键因素,它涉及到成本计划、成本控制、成本估算等方面。而软件项目的成本管理的实践包括成本控制策略、资源优化配置、风险管理等。
软件项目的成本管理:
1. 成本计划:在项目的早期阶段,对所需资源进行详细规划是至关重要的。这包括人力资源、设备、材料和技术等所有相关的支出。有效的成本计划有助于避免资源的浪费,并确保项目按照既定目标顺利进行。
2. 成本控制策略:在项目执行过程中,持续监控实际花费与预算之间的差异是必要的。通过定期的财务报告和审查,可以快速识别任何可能的超支问题,并采取相应的纠正措施。
3. 资源优化配置:合理分配资源是保证项目高效运行的关键。这涉及到人员的恰当分配、设备的最优使用等,以确保各项任务能够在预算和时间内完成。
4. 风险管理:识别项目中潜在的风险及其影响,并制定应对策略,对于防止成本失控至关重要。这包括技术风险、市场风险及财务风险等。
5. 变更管理:在项目实施过程中,可能会因各种原因需要调整原计划,有效的变更管理可以帮助团队适应这些变化,同时减少对项目成本的影响。
6. 质量保证:确保项目成果符合预期标准,不仅能够提升客户满意度,还可以有效控制不必要的返工和重做,从而节约成本。
软件项目的成本管理实践:
1. 成本控制策略:采用科学的方法对项目成本进行严格控制,如实行动态预算管理,根据项目进展实时调整预算,以适应实际情况的变化。
2. 资源优化配置:通过高效的资源配置,确保人力和物资得到最有效的利用。例如,合理安排工作负荷,充分利用现有资源,避免过度投资于某些非关键性资源上。
3. 风险管理:进行全面的风险评估和管理,提前制定应对策略,以减轻不确定性对项目成本的影响。这包括技术风险、市场风险以及政策法规变动风险的管理。
4. 进度跟踪与监督:通过设置明确的里程碑和检查点,确保项目按计划推进,及时发现偏差并采取措施进行调整,防止项目延误导致成本增加。
5. 沟通机制建立:建立有效的沟通渠道,确保所有项目相关方都能够及时了解项目进展和存在的问题,促进信息的流通和问题的快速解决。